Epidemiology is the branch of medicine that studies the distribution and determinants of
disease and health-related events in populations. It is the cornerstone of public health, guiding policy decisions and evidence-based practice by identifying risk factors for disease and targets for preventive healthcare.
Epidemiological studies can be broadly classified into
observational and
experimental. Observational studies include cohort, case-control, and cross-sectional studies. Experimental studies primarily refer to randomized controlled trials. Each type of study serves a unique purpose and provides different kinds of insights into health phenomena.
What Are the Key Elements of Epidemiological Research?
The key elements include the
population being studied, the
exposure of interest, the
outcome being measured, and the
time frame over which the study is conducted. Moreover, it is crucial to consider confounding factors, which can bias study results.

How Can One Access Epidemiological Data?
Epidemiological data can be accessed through government health departments, research organizations, and international bodies like the
World Health Organization. Many institutions publish data in open-access formats to facilitate research and public awareness.
